Bug Description

SRU Justification:

Impact: These patches do not fix a bug. Instead, they help Intel collect data from devices which are experiencing errors due to bugs in the firmware which will help them fix these bugs.

Test Case: I have tested these patches to verify that I did not observe any regressions with the affected hardware and to verify the functionality of the firmware monitor support.

Regression Potential: The firmware monitor support defaults to being disabled and is only enabled when the fw_monitor=1 option is passed to iwlwifi, which helps to limit the possibility of regressions under normal use. I have also reviewed and tested the patches without finding any regressions.

---

These were introduced in 3.17 and then backported to 3.16 by Intel [1]. They aren't upstream stable material, but since Intel wireless is probably the most widely used wireless hardware among Ubuntu users it makes sense for us to take the patches if they will help Intel fix bugs in their firmware.

Seth Forshee (sforshee) wrote :

Verified that the support is present in the proposed kernel and disabled by default, and that wireless does not seem to regress in the proposed kernel.
